Progress measures ended nationally after the 2022/23 school year, when the key stage 1 assessments they were based on were stopped. Blank progress figures in later years are not missing school data.

Is Griffin Primary School full?
Griffin Primary School has capacity for 420 pupils and 155 on roll (37%), so it has space against its published capacity. Places are allocated through the local authority's admissions process, so capacity alone does not tell you whether a place is available.
